Softball Splits Doubleheader At Wingate

Freshman Abbey Welch Earned Her First Collegiate Mound Win Against The Bulldogs

WINGATE, N.C. – Longwood University split a collegiate softball doubleheader Saturday afternoon at Wingate, defeating the host school 8-2 in the nightcap, after falling 4-3 in the extra-innings opener.  The Lancers are now 3-6 on the season, while the Bulldogs own a 4-2 mark overall.  Head Coach Kathy Riley’s squad will remain in North Carolina Sunday afternoon, as they travel to Barton for their second doubleheader of the weekend.  The two games are set to begin at 1 p.m.

In the second game, Longwood took control of the game early, posting two runs in the first inning before registering the game-winning run in the top of the third.  The Lancers added insurance runs in the fifth (3) and seventh (2) to secure the road triumph.  Sophomore Shamana Washington/Rhoadesville (Orange Co.) paced Longwood at the plate, recording a 2-3 performance, including two runs scored and three RBI.  Freshman Abbey Welch/LaPlata, Md. (McDonough) (1-3) recorded her first collegiate mound win, hurling her second complete-game (7.0 IP) of the season, along with eight strikeouts. 

In the opener, the host school got on the board first, scoring one run in the third inning, before Longwood added a run of its own in the fifth.  The two teams remained even through seven innings and were forced to take the game into an eighth inning.  Longwood scored two runs during the extra frame, but Wingate overpowered the Lancers in the bottom half, crossing the plate three times.  Senior Heather Williams/Brookneal (Appomattox) led Longwood with a double and an RBI, while junior Megan Camden/Bedford (Liberty) posted a double and an RBI of her own.  Junior Jen Steele/Manassas Park (Manassas Park) (2-4) got the loss after throwing her fourth complete-game (8.0 IP) of the season with seven strikeouts.
